Off-Campus & Password Info
Electronic databases and journals can be accessed off-campus by entering your Campus ID at the prompt as you click on a link from the library website or this research guide.
For GIL account access and requesting materials from GIL Express or ILLiad (Interlibrary Loan), you will need your Library ID.
For more information on these IDs and when they are used as well as troubleshooting, consult this page:Off-Campus Password & Login Information

How to use this guide
Welcome to the new library research guide for Special Education! This guide offers subject-specific sources available via University Library in print and electronic format to assist in locating credible, quality sources to support your research while in the program.
Use the tabs above to navigate between resources. Here is a quick guide to what you will find in each tab:
Books: new books, reference books, links to the GIL Catalog and other libraries
Articles: finding articles by database, finding articles by journal, general information about peer-reviewed publications,accessing articles.
Other resources: DVDs, dissertations, journal evaluation sources
Citing resources: print and online style guides for APA, bibliographic citation software: Endnote and Zotero
